Grade inflation doesn't stop when we graduate. It's pervasive and it is ruining us.

Grade inflation is the noticeable trend in assigning higher grades to lower quality work. Traditionally it was used to describe the process where students were promoted to higher level classes without having mastered previous curricula.

But the problem is pervasive. It is extending far beyond school and reaching into other parts of our society as well -- and it is ruining us.
